How the Izod Impact Tester Works:

The material sample is cleaned and dried, placed in the Izod Impact Tester, prepared, and tested. The samples can include plastics, metals, and composites. The sample is held in place with special fixtures.

The Izod Impact Tester is set according to the selected impact speed, energy, and angle. It replicates real-life impact scenarios, like drops, crashes, and any sudden stress.

Upon start-up, the test will apply a controlled impact to the sample while observing and recording any resultant deformation, cracking, or breaking. The Izod Impact Tester can adjust for testing at different temperatures and humidity.

After testing, samples are inspected for damage, breaks, cracks, or deformation. Advanced techniques like spectroscopy or microscopy may be used for the advanced characterizations of the sample's properties and behavior.

Q1. What is the use of the Izod Impact Tester?

The Izod Impact Tester is an apparatus used to measure the energy absorbed by the material during fracture or up to the breakage point; thus, helps to determine the toughness or impact resistance of the material.

Q2. Which materials can be tested using the Izod Impact Tester?

This instrument is predominantly used for the testing of metals, plastics, composites, and other rigid materials.

Q3. How does the Izod test differ from other impact tests?

It is observed that here in the Izod test, the specimen remains fixed vertically and only one side receives the stroke of a pendulum, while in the rest of the tests, there may be some difference in the orientation of clamping and striking by the pendulum. 

Q4. What standards does the Izod Impact Tester comply with?

Izod Impact Tester complies with ASTM D256, ISO 180, and BS standards for impact testing. 

Q5. Is the tester suitable for high-impact materials?
Yes, there are models with greater impact energy capacities available for testing tougher materials.
